US Secretary of State Clinton meets Crown Prince
US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ton met with Bahrain's Crown Prince Salman Bin Hamad Al Khalifa in Washington on Wednesday amid ongoing political unrest in the Gulf state.

At least 50 people have died in anti-government protests since February 2011 on the strategic island nation, which is home to the U.S. Navy's 5th Fleet.

In a brief statement to reporters, Clinton said she "looked forward to a chance to talk over with His Royal Highness a number of the issues both internally and externally that Bahrain is dealing with."Clinton also said she wanted to better understand the "ongoing efforts that the Government of Bahrain is undertaking."

"For his part, the Crown Prince admitted the country's people have had "a very difficult year" but that the regime remained committed to reform."We are living in challenging times and I think we are concerned with the outcomes," he added.

Bahrain's majority Shiites claim they face widespread discrimination at the hands of the Sunni monarchy.Activists claim hundreds also have been arrested or purged from jobs as part of pressure on the opposition, which says it seeks a greater voice in Bahrain's affairs.

Bahrain's monarchy has made concessions, but not enough to satisfy demands of protesters calling for the ruling dynasty to give up its control of government.
